Output d4b93cc79683ec354d3080eac42e7fe73fecd14b294e2d2aefb53688b60796ab:7

value
176756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16ae8e17008014d474aa82bb007677ab34e9e0ed OP_EQUAL
address
33kwu4UWsn34F2JiPqxhUaDUX27DXRy9V7
transaction
d4b93cc79683ec354d3080eac42e7fe73fecd14b294e2d2aefb53688b60796ab
spent
true